Doll Scottish Barbie
The 1990 Scottish Barbie from Mattel’s Dolls of the World – Europe series proudly represents the rich culture and traditional attire of Scotland. This Special Edition doll (Mattel #9845) was released to celebrate Scottish heritage and is especially beloved for its elegant Highland-style costume.
Outfit and Features:
-
A traditional red-and-green tartan kilt-style skirt
-
Matching tartan sash across the shoulder, fastened with a golden “brooch”
-
Black long-sleeved velvet-like blouse with white lace cuffs and collar
-
A classic black Scottish beret (tam) with red pompom
-
White tights and black shoes
She has long, thick auburn (reddish-brown) hair, styled in loose waves, and striking green eyes. Her facial expression is soft and classic — typical of early '90s Barbie aesthetics.
Packaging and Accessories:
-
Comes in a beautifully decorated box with Scottish symbols and scenery in the background
-
Includes a small collector’s booklet about Scotland and the Barbie’s design
-
Includes a doll stand
